CH390488 A Stolen Interview, 1888 (oil on canvas) by Leighton, Edmund Blair (1853-1922); 76.2x50.8 cm; Private Collection; Photo eChristies Images; English, out of copyright

A Stolen Interview, 1888
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ating oil on canvas painting by Edmund Blair Leighton that beautifully captures the essence of forbidden love and clandestine romance. In this enchanting scene, set in a medieval backdrop, we witness an intimate moment between two lovers. The female protagonist, dressed in elegant attire, gazes lovingly at her male counterpart who sits beside her. Their faces are filled with longing and desire as they engage in a stolen interview - an illicit meeting away from prying eyes. The atmosphere is charged with secrecy and anticipation. Leighton's meticulous brushwork brings to life every detail of this mesmerizing composition. The soft lighting casts gentle shadows on their figures while highlighting the delicate features of the maid who rests nearby, unaware of their tryst. As if caught in a dreamlike slumber, she adds an element of innocence to this otherwise passionate encounter.
